PIA earns profit of Rs2.83bln in first quarter

KARACHI: The Pakistan International Airlines (PIA) has earned a gross operating profit of Rs2.83 billion in the first quarter of 2015 as against a gross operating loss of Rs3.93 billion in the first quarter of 2014, a company statement said on Wednesday.
With the inclusion of fuel efficient, narrow body aircraft, the airline’s operations improved, enabling efficiency and better control on fuel cost. The combined effect of downward trend in fuel prices and the impact of replacement of aging fleet with fuel efficient aircraft resulted in almost 49 percent decline in the fuel cost against the corresponding period last year. The airline is in the process of increasing the capacity by inducting more narrow body aircraft. Five ATRs and two wide body aircraft on dry lease had already been initiated through a transparent and competitive bidding process.
